Merge tag 'hwmon-for-v7.0-rc5' of...

Merge tag 'hwmon-for-v7.0-rc5' of git://git.kernel.org/pub/scm/linux/kernel/git/groeck/linux-staging

Pull hwmon fixes from Guenter Roeck:

 - max6639: Fix pulses-per-revolution implementation

 - Several PMBus drivers: Add missing error checks

* tag 'hwmon-for-v7.0-rc5' of git://git.kernel.org/pub/scm/linux/kernel/git/groeck/linux-staging:
  hwmon: (max6639) Fix pulses-per-revolution implementation
  hwmon: (pmbus/isl68137) Fix unchecked return value and use sysfs_emit()
  hwmon: (pmbus/ina233) Add error check for pmbus_read_word_data() return value
  hwmon: (pmbus/mp2869) Check pmbus_read_byte_data() before using its return value
  hwmon: (pmbus/mp2975) Add error check for pmbus_read_word_data() return value
  hwmon: (pmbus/hac300s) Add error check for pmbus_read_word_data() return value
